Lijia Lin (林立甲) earned his Ph.D in August 2011 from the Educational Technology program at Arizona State University. He is now an assistant professor in the School of Psychology & Cognitive Science at East China Normal University in Shanghai, China. His research interests include multimedia learning, cognitive load theory, and gaming and virtual worlds. He also has the expertise in quantitative analysis, including regression analysis, structural equation modeling, longitudinal growth modeling, and missing data handling.
